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

SQL ֪ʶ

--------------------------------²éѯϵͳ¿âÖÐÊÇ·ñÓп⣨Óпâ¾Íɾ³ý´Ë¿â£©----------------------------------------------------
use master
if exists(select * from databases where name='¿âÃû')
drop database ¿âÃû
__________________________  ½¨Êý¾Ý¿â½¨±íµÄ»ù±¾¸ñʽ  ___________________________________________
create database ¿âÃû
on primary
(name='student1',filename='·¾¶\student1.mdf',size=10mb, filegrowth=15%),                Ö÷Îļþ
(name='student2',filename='·¾¶\student2.ndf',size=10mb, filegrowth=15%)                 ´ËÎļþ
log on
(name='student1_log',filename='·¾¶\student1.ldf',size=1mb,filegrowth=15%,maxsize=300mb),   ÈÕÖ¾Îļþ
(name='student2_log',filename='·¾¶\student2.ldf',size=1mb,filegrowth=15%,maxsize=300mb)
go
use ¿âÃû
create table ±íÃû
(ÁÐÃû1 Êý¾ÝÀàÐÍ Ö÷¼ü ÊÇ·ñÔö³¤ Ψһ  Ä¬ÈÏ  ÊÇ·ñΪ¿Õ£¬
name varchar  primary key  identity(±íʾÖÖ×Ó£¬Ôö³¤Á¿) unique default  not null,
)
-------------------------½¨Êý¾Ý¿â±íÖ®¼äµÄÔ¼Êø-------------------------------------------------------
            alter table kk add
df ĬÈÏ       constraint  df_sex default(nan) for sex
pk Ö÷¼ü       constraint  pk_ÁÐÃû  primary key(ÁÐÃû)
ck ¼ì²é       constraint  ck_ÁÐÃû  check(len(ÁÐÃû)>=6)
              constraint  ck_ÁÐÃû  check(ÁÐÃû like [email='%@%']'%@%'[/email])
fk Ö÷Íâ¼ü     constraint  fk_Íâ¼üÁÐÃû foreign key(Íâ¼üÁÐÃû) references Ö÷±íÃû£¨Ö÷±íÁУ©
      
uq Ψһ  


Ïà¹ØÎĵµ£º

Çë½ÌÒ»¸ösql²éѯÎÊÌâ ×Ó²éѯ=ÏÔʾµÚ¶þÌõÐÅÏ¢

create database test --½¨Á¢testÊý¾Ý¿â
use test
create table BONUS --½¨Á¢
(
ENAME NVARCHAR(10),
JOB NVARCHAR(9),
SAL FLOAT,
COMM FLOAT
)
create table DEPT --½¨Á¢²¿Ãűí
(
DEPTNO SMALLINT not null, --²¿ÃűàºÅ
DNAME NVARCHAR(14), --²¿ÃÅÃû
LOC NVARC ......

My PL/SQL practice 8/2/10

SQLPlus  :http://www.orafaq.com/wiki/SQL*Plus_FAQ
http://download.oracle.com/docs/cd/B19306_01/appdev.102/b14261/sqloperations.htm
1. Transfer values from a sql scripts:
   CNT=`sqlplus -s username/password1@dbname @getUVQuery_NULLCNT`;
 
   Note : Remeber to use o ......

ÍòÄܵķÖÒ³sql(ת)

CREATE proc page
@RecordCount int output,
@QueryStr nvarchar(100)='table1',--±íÃû¡¢ÊÓͼÃû¡¢²éѯÓï¾ä
@PageSize int=20, --ÿҳµÄ´óС(ÐÐÊý)
@PageCurrent int=2, --ÒªÏÔʾµÄÒ³ ´Ó0¿ªÊ¼
@FdShow nvarchar (1000)='*', --ÒªÏÔʾµÄ×Ö¶ÎÁбí
@IdentityStr nvarchar (100)='id', --Ö÷¼ü
@WhereStr nvarchar ......

Oracle SQL ÓÅ»¯

Oracle
SQL
µÄÓÅ»¯¹æ
Ôò£º
¾¡Á¿ÉÙÓÃIN²Ù×÷·û£¬»ù±¾ÉÏËùÓеÄIN²Ù×÷·û¶¼¿ÉÒÔÓÃEXISTS´úÌæ
        ÓÃINд³öÀ´µÄSQL
µÄÓŵãÊDZȽÏÈÝÒ×д¼°ÇåÎúÒ×¶®£¬µ«ÊÇÓÃINµÄSQL
ÐÔÄÜ×ÜÊDZȽϵ͵쬴ÓORACLE
Ö´
ÐеIJ½ÖèÀ´·ÖÎöÓÃINµÄSQL
Óë²»ÓÃINµÄSQL
ÓÐ
ÒÔÏÂÇø±ð£º
    ......

oracleÊý¾Ý¿â×Ö¶ÎÀàÐͼ°ÆäÓëJava.sql.TypesµÄ¶ÔÓ¦

×Ö·ûÀàÐÍ£º
CHAR(size)£º¹Ì¶¨³¤¶È×Ö·û´®£¬×î´ó³¤¶È2000 bytes
VARCHAR2(size)£º¿É±ä³¤¶ÈµÄ×Ö·û´®£¬×î´ó³¤¶È4000 bytes£¬¿É×öË÷ÒýµÄ×î´ó³¤¶È749
NCHAR(size)£º¸ù¾Ý×Ö·û¼¯¶ø¶¨µÄ¹Ì¶¨³¤¶È×Ö·û´®£¬×î´ó³¤¶È2000 bytes
NVARCHAR2(size)£º¸ù¾Ý×Ö·û¼¯¶ø¶¨µÄ¿É±ä³¤¶È×Ö·û´®£¬×î´ó³¤¶È4000 byte
LONG£º±ä³¤µÄ×Ö·û´®£¬×î´ó³¤¶ÈÏÞ 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